Class Seeks Judgment V. Manuli In Hose Cartel MDL

Law360, New York (September 14, 2009) -- Plaintiffs in the multidistrict litigation over alleged price-fixing in the marine hose industry have asked a judge to grant partial summary judgment against Manuli Rubber Industries SpA, a distributor that pled guilty to criminal charges of conspiracy and bid-rigging in October 2008 for its involvement in the worldwide cartel.
